The food is outstanding, especially the presentation. A modest selection of wines, very reasonably priced. Two of us did the duck special and it was excellent. It's a very small place and gets a little loud on the weekends. We had a reservation and still waited 30 minutes for a table and there's not a place to hang out while you're waiting, which is the only thing that didn't meet my expecations. Make sure you try the pea shoot salad.

Report This ReviewIf you haven't been to Mykha's, you are really missing an experience. Mykha is Vietnamese and uses a very unique cooking style as she was trained in the French Culinary style. A great deal of her profits also go to benefit her village in Vietnam. But the FOOD, the FOOD! It is some of the best I've experienced in the city or suburbs. Beautiful presentation, interesting use of edible flowers, unique spices. Best egg rolls in the Chicago area.

Report This ReviewEggrolls, Waterfall Beef, Red Snapper, Duck and Braised Port all excellent. Very crowded the night we went. Weeknights are less busy and great for hosting parties (my husband and I brought 3 other couples and had a great time). Please note that they only sell beer and wine, no liquor. Average check about $30 per person no including drinks.
Report This Reviewfood was beautifully presented and very tasty (traditional eggrolls, waterfall beef, duck, and catfish, and creme brulee are all highly recommended). restaurant is on the smaller side - the tables are too close to one another. friendly and helpful servers could have been more attentive removing dirty dishes/glasses from the table. the night we went was very crowded (friday), so call ahead to make a reservation.
Report This ReviewI just moved to Wheaton from Atlanta and Mykha's was recommended to me. I love Asian cuisine and I've been trying to change my diet. Mykha's is a perfect combination of great tasting food that's good for you. All the fruits and vegetables were very fresh and very tasty. Great ambience (candles, good music selection, etc). Recommend is the vietnamese eggrolls, beef with grandma noodles, Duck, Red Snapper, and Pork Ribs.
Unlike the last reviewer, I think the lunch buffet is great. They don't offer anything off the menu during lunch unless you call ahead and request it. Service was ok, but it's a buffet; you're serving yourself.
Overall, I think Mykha's is a great restaurant that can be a little pricey and a little unpolished for some, but has personality and beautiful food that will please almost everyone.
